Microsoft’s Quantum Chief Says Hardware Proof Beats Peer Review—And He’s Not Waiting for Permission

Microsoft’s quantum computing leader, Zulfi Alam, says his team does not need to prove they created a new state of matter. The company claims a breakthrough in engineering Majorana particles, which could underpin a new type of quantum computer. The scientific community remains skeptical. Alam argues that practical demonstrations matter more than peer review. He points to the device’s functioning hardware as evidence. Independent researchers, however, have not confirmed the results. The dispute centers on how to verify a fundamental physics claim. Microsoft has invested years in the project. Its roadmap depends on this technology succeeding. Alam acknowledges the criticism but prioritizes engineering progress. He believes the device’s performance will ultimately settle the debate. Until then, the scientific disagreement continues. Microsoft’s timeline for a commercial quantum computer remains unchanged. The company reports steady progress on its hardware. External validation still lacks. Alam says the field’s standards may not fit this engineering milestone. He focuses on building a working system, not convincing theorists. The outcome could redefine computing. Or it could remain an unresolved claim. Either way, Microsoft is moving forward.
